Job overview
Senior Benefits Analyst - Alpharetta, GA is a hybrid position requiring three days per week in the office. Compensation is not specified. Avanos Medical is a medical device company focused on delivering clinically superior breakthrough solutions. This role will play a critical role in stabilizing and modernizing our U.S. benefits operations, supporting M&A integration, ensuring scalable, compliant programs as Avanos continues to grow.
What you'll do
- Maintain and administer US retirement plans including fundings, file uploads, audits, loans, monitoring integrations, contributions, compliance and all other administrative aspects. Monitor global retirement plans.
- Actively and efficiently manage vendors and SLAs for relocation, retirement, employee recognition and health and welfare administrators as applicable.
- Prepare and monitor compliance calendar for all benefits and coordinate with appropriate parties to ensure all items are completed timely and correctly.
- Monitor Benefits Mailbox and resolves inquiries or issues received. Review, assess and provide guidance and direction to resolve within benefit program parameters serving as the escalation point for Tier 2 inquiries.
- Understand and ensure compliance with ERISA regulations.
- Lead benefits integrations of M&A into current benefit plans.
- Manage Leave and ADA requests for the business, providing guidance and partnering with HRBPs and ensuring compliance with state and federal laws.
- Perform weekly new hire presentation and own references associated including updating and distributing to new hires as they are onboarded. Assist with administration of HW activities and work efficiently with the team on RFPs and successful Annual Enrollments and other HW activities as required.
- Help administer the administration of the employee recognition program, associated vendor and inquiries/responsibilities as required.
- Performs other duties as assigned to meet the needs of the business.
- Collaborates and coordinates with other team members to share knowledge, provide functional support and ensure continuity of services.
What we're looking for
- Education
-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ience.
- Experience
- At least four years of human resources experience with employee benefits and wellness programs required, or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
